The Los Flores Street is located in the northeast of Pomona with the zip code of 91767. It is about 456 meters long.
![]() | Foothill | 1km |
![]() | Claremont | 1km |
![]() | Pomona (North) | 2km |
![]() | Pomona Amtrak | 3km |
![]() | Downtown Pomona | 3km |
We found the following hotels and apartments in Los Flores Street for you:
Nearby we found in the most important categories for you: